数据库

聊聊Redis中的5种数据类型,看看能怎么应用!

本篇文章带大家了解一下Redis中的5种数据类型,并看看怎么应用,介绍一下Redis实际应用场景,希望对大家有所帮助!MySql+Memcached架构的问题  实际MySQL是适合进行海量数据存储的,通过Memcached将热点数据加载到

mysql游标有什么用

在mysql中,游标有指针的作用,主要用于对查询数据库所返回的记录结果集进行遍历,以便进行相应的操作。 游标实际上是一种能从包括多条数据记录的结果集中每次提取一条记录的机制。关系数据库管理系统实质是面向集合的,在MySQL中并没有一种描述表

oracle怎么查询当前序列的值

在oracle中,可以利用select语句查询当前序列的值,语法为“select 序列名.currval from dual”,currval表示返回当前序列的值;必须先用nextval查询下一个序列的值之后,才可以用该语句查询当前序列值。

mysql.sock是什么

“mysql.sock”是mysql的套接字文件,是mysql的主机和客户机在同一host上的时候,使用unix socket做为通讯协议的载体。在UNIX系列系统下本地连接MySQL可以采用TCP连接和UNIX域套接字两种方式;其中UNI

oracle中escape怎么用

在oracle中,escape关键字用于使某些特殊字符转义为原本字符的含义,语法为“select * from 表名 where 列名 like %字符_% escape /”;如果是“/”作为检索字符,必须也用“/”作为转义符。本教程操作

数据库数据误删除如何恢复

恢复数据库数据误删除的方法:首先运行Recovery for SQL Server,并在recover中选择恢复数据;然后选择Custom,并选择【search..】选项;接着选择目标文件夹,并点击Start;最后选择目标数据库。恢复数据库

oracle的字段类型有哪些

oracle的字段类型:1、CHAR,固定长度的字符串;2、VARCHAR2,可变长度的字符串;3、LONG,超长的字符串;4、BLOB,二进制数据;5、FLOAT,浮点型数据;6、REAL,实数类型;7、DATE,日期类型的数据等等。本教

触发器的特点是什么?

触发器的特点:1、自动执行;触发器在对表的数据作了任何修改之后立即被激活。2、级联更新;触发器可以通过数据库中的相关表进行层叠更改。3、强化约束。4、跟踪变化。5、强制业务逻辑;触发器可用于执行管理任务,并强制影响数据库的复杂业务规则。触发

mysql支不支持外键

mysql支持外键。在MySQL中,外键主要用来建立主表与从表的关联关系,可以为两个表的数据建立连接,约束两个表中数据的一致性和完整性;当主表删除某条记录时,从表中与之对应的记录也必须有相应的改变。一个表可以有一个或多个外键,外键可以为空值

oracle中有case语句吗

oracle中有case语句;该语句可以把表达式结果同提供的几个可预见的结果作比较,如果比较成功,则执行对应的语句序列,语法为“CASE 表达式 WHEN 表达式结果1 THEN 执行项[WHEN 表达式结果2 THEN 执行项]...”。

在SQL中删除表数据和删除表结构有什么不同

在SQL中删除表数据和删除表结构的区别:1、删除表数据,表的结构还在,而删除表的结构是指删除整个表,包括结构和数据;2、命令不同,删除表数据【delete from 表名称】,而删除表结构为【drop table 表名称】。在SQL中删除表

mysql hint是什么

在mysql中,hint指的是“查询优化提示”,会提示优化器按照一定的方式来生成执行计划进行优化,让用户的sql语句更具灵活性;Hint可基于表的连接顺序、方法、访问路径、并行度等规则对DML(数据操纵语言,Data Manipulatio

sql为什么会出现无效的列索引

sql出现无效的列索引原因:1、占位符与参数数量不一致;2、sql拼接错误,注意每个【%】都要用 【】 包括起来 ,与参数用【||】拼接;3、错误的注释。【相关学习推荐:SQL视频教程】sql出现无效的列索引原因:基本可以确定这个错误一般

mysql怎么查询最小值

在mysql中,可以使用SELECT语句查询指定表中的全部数据,然后利用MIN()函数返回查询结果集中的最小值即可,查询语法“SELECT MIN(指定列名) FROM 表名;”。MIN()函数是用来找出结果集的最小值纪录的,可以返回查询列

sql优化常用的几种方法是什么?

sql优化常用的方法有:1、应尽量避免全表扫描,应考虑在where及order by涉及的列上建立索引;2、尽量避免在where子句中对字段进行null值判断;3、慎用in和not in;4、尽量避免大事务操作,提高系统并发能力。一、为什么

mysql的配置文件是什么

Windows操作系统中的MySQL配置文件是“my.ini”,位置一般在MySql安装的根目录下,也有可能在隐藏文件夹“ProgramData”下面;而Linux操作系统中的MySQL配置文件是“my.cnf”,位置一般在“/etc/my

简单理解Redis的LRU缓存淘汰算法实现

本篇文章给大家带来了关于Redis教程中的相关知识,其中主要介绍了Redis的LRU缓存淘汰算法实现相关问题,LRU会使用一个链表维护缓存中每个数据的访问情况,并根据数据的实时访问,调整数据在链表中的位置,希望对大家有帮助。

oracle中的删除语句有哪些

删除语句:1、“delete from 表名 where 条件”语句,利用delete删除表数据;2、“truncate table 表名”语句,利用truncate命令删除数据;3、“Drop Table 表名”,利用Drop删除表。本教

在创建交叉表查询时,列标题字段的值显示在交叉表的位置是什么?

在创建交叉表查询时,列标题字段的值显示在交叉表的位置是:第一行。交叉表查询是将来源于某个表中的字段进行分组,一组列在数据表左侧作为交叉表的行字段,另一组列在数据表的顶端作为交叉表的列字段。在创建交叉表查询时,用户需要指定3种字段:一是放在数